The hemi is just amazing. Ive not driven it yet, mostly b/c im afrad to. The area I live in is just crazy. Its a one lane road and people FLY. Guard rails hang over the road, people run you off the road.. Scary scene really. Its alot bigger than my kj and it seems to be alittle hard to judge.

I love the engine.. Its just crazy.. It only has 2xx miles on it so no real hard accelerations yet. We did some brief wide open throttle runs and it was nice. Its the perfect Jeep for my mom. BAS, ESP, traction control, ERM, alot of stuff that keeps women on the road. O:) It just doest compare to my KJ though. I was jealous at first, but then I got to looking under it, in the engine bay, and over all the thing is just cluttered. It could never go offroad like a kj could. The gas tank hangs down right in the middle, the exhaust all hangs down lower than ours, the front and rear approach angles are sad, but, it has a hemi and Quadra-drive II. It will never see mud anyway, it staying in the garage for now. Probably wont be driven in the rain much, nor snow.
